Programme Overview
The Undergraduate Certificate in Medical Library Leadership and Management is designed for professionals in the healthcare and academic sectors who are seeking to enhance their leadership and management skills in the context of medical libraries. This program equips learners with a comprehensive understanding of the roles, responsibilities, and challenges of managing medical information resources and services. It covers topics such as digital curation, information science principles, user engagement strategies, and the strategic planning of library services to support clinical and research activities.
Throughout the program, learners will develop critical skills in data analysis, information retrieval, and project management. They will also gain a deep understanding of the legal and ethical considerations surrounding medical information, including data privacy and intellectual property rights. Additionally, the curriculum focuses on fostering leadership qualities, such as effective communication, team management, and innovation in library practices.
The career impact of this program is significant, as it prepares graduates to take on leadership roles in medical libraries, healthcare institutions, and academic settings. Graduates will be well-equipped to drive the evolution of library services, integrate information technologies, and support evidence-based practice and research. This program not only advances individual career prospects but also contributes to the broader mission of improving access to and the effective use of medical information.

Topics Covered
- Organizational Structures: Explores various types of library organizational structures and their implications for leadership and management.: Information Management: Covers strategies for managing information resources effectively within a medical library setting.
- Strategic Planning: Focuses on developing and implementing strategic plans for medical libraries.: Leadership and Communication: Examines effective leadership styles and communication skills for medical library directors.
- Technology Integration: Discusses the role of technology in modern medical libraries and how to integrate it effectively.: Professional Development: Provides guidance on continuing education and professional growth for medical librarians.
